What is flash pasteurization method?

Flash Pasteurization is a form of High Temperature, Short Time (HTST) pasteurization that has gained popularity in recent years. Liquid is brought to a higher temperature than Hot Filling for a shorter amount of time (usually 15-30 seconds), then rapidly cooled before being filled into the aseptic packaging.

What temperature is used for flash pasteurisation?

Rapid, high or flash pasteurization uses pasteurization temperatures of about 85 to 90°C or more for a time only in the order of seconds. Typical temperature–time combinations can be 88°C (190°F) for 1 minute; 100°C for 12 seconds; 121°C for 2 seconds (Table 17.6).

What is holding pressure and back pressure?

Back pressure is different from the injection pressure, the pressure at which the mold fills. That is sometimes called the first stage of pressure. The holding pressure is maintained after the molten plastic fills the mold and is maintained until the gate freezes or a timer releases it.

What is back pressure in injection?

Back Pressure in an injection molding process is often defined as “the resistance of the screw to recover as the metering section pumps molten plastic through the non-return valve to the front of the screw.” The pressure that is built up in front of the screw forces the screw back to the desired set-point.

What is HTST technique?

The most common method of pasteurization in the United States today is High Temperature Short Time (HTST) pasteurization, which uses metal plates and hot water to raise milk temperatures to at least 161° F for not less than 15 seconds, followed by rapid cooling.

What is HTST and UHT?

HTST pasteurization heats the milk to 161 degrees Fahrenheit for 15 seconds and then rapidly cools it to 39 degrees. For UHT, raw milk is heated to approximately 280 degrees Fahrenheit for just 2 seconds and is then rapidly chilled back to 39 degrees. Both methods result in milk that is 99.9% free of bacteria.

What is the difference between Full Flash and fill flash?

Full flash is normally used during the night and very low light situations. In full flash photography, the main light source is flash itself. While in fill flash photography, the flash is used to fill the shadows.
